Best Scuba Diving Jokes

This is a wild collection of some of the best scuba diving jokes out there. Of course, there are many more, and the best ones are those that you come up with yourself. But the jokes below are a great start – and you will always find divers, who have never heard those jokes before. So go ahead and make people laugh!

Just a word of warning: Some of these jokes and puns will come super low… 😉

  • What do you call a scuba diver on a skateboard? – A scuba boarder.
  • What’s the difference between a scuba instructor and a pizza? – A pizza can feed a family of 4.
  • I hate scuba diving. It was the lowest moment of my life.
  • What did the sea say to the sand? – Nothing, it just waved!
  • What type of Decompression Illness do very wealthy SCUBA divers get? – Mercedes Bends.
  • Why Do Scuba Divers Fall Backwards Out of a Boat? – Because otherwise they’d fall into the boat!
  • A friend of mine has been offering me free Scuba Diving lessons for years now and has told me we can start next week. – I’m not going to hold my breath.
  • Why don’t skeletons tech dive? – They don’t have the guts!
  • Being a freediving instructor requires you to teach others how to hold their breath underwater while not using scuba gear. It’s a tankless job.
  • My SCUBA instructor always stressed that you should never go diving alone. If you have equipment problems, your buddy can help you. If you run out of air, your buddy can help you. If you meet an aggressive shark, your odds are 50-50 instead of 100%.
  • I just took my last dive as a scuba diving instructor. Deep down, I realized it wasn’t for me.
  • I once went scuba diving, and had to be treated for “the bends” – It made a decompression on me.
  • How do get an octopus to laugh? – Ten tickles.
  • When Chuck Norris goes scuba diving he gives the water the bends.
  • I had to quit my job as a scuba diving instructor. I couldn’t handle the pressure.
  • I used to have a scuba diving business, but it went under.
  • How do you know if someone’s a scuba instructor? – Don’t worry, they’ll tell you.
  • What are your thoughts on diving? – Well, I guess it’s descent as a hobby.
  • What lies on the bottom of the ocean and shakes? – A nervous wreck!
  • How do divers communicate? – They use speech bubbles.
  • What do you get when you combine a scuba diver with a janitor? – Jaques Coustodian!
  • Did you hear they crossed a snow man with a shark? – All they got was frost bite!
  • Which dog knows how to swim underwater? – Scuba-doo.
  • Was out diving once when I heard this wonderful singing. Turned out it was a choral reef.
